The Head Setter or Routesetting Manager manages the routesetting program for the designated facility(s). They are expected to manage the day to day setting operations through leading a team, organizing setting assignments, scheduling, and partnering with the Gym Director and the Director of Setting / Assistant Director of Setting to make sure route quality, grade distribution, and rotation is keeping up with current trends of our member’s needs and requests. Above all, the Head Setter will work together with other departments and leaders to deliver the highest quality product.

Extensive setting and climbing experience in a commercial climbing facilityHighly adaptable and able to navigate a dynamic, fast paced environment in a growing industryProficient in organizational tools such as web-based applications and MS Office suiteProven leadership experience and refined organizational skills. The Head Routesetter needs to be able to manage multiple tasks and competing priorities.Refined understanding of fundamental climbing movement and the ability to break down complexities of what contributes to the difficulty of a climb while developing / mentoring their team.Ability to test and evaluate the accessibility, quality, and difficulty of climbs across a wide variety of styles. The ability to climb V8 and 5.12+ in multiple styles is preferred, but not required with the appropriate skillset.Be able to provide and receive constructive criticism in an effective manner, thrive in a team environment and work well with others within the setting team and across departments.Executes all tasks and responsibilities with a level of professionalism that sets an example for the rest of the industry to followCandidate should be creative, with an eye for detail, and should be able to express themselves within a structured system.Additional Details
